    Summary/Objective The Shipping and Receiving Clerk plays a vital role in ensuring the accuracy and efficiency of incoming and outgoing materials within the manufacturing environment. This position is responsible for receiving, inspecting, and documenting all inbound shipments, as well as preparing and processing outbound orders. The clerk helps maintain accurate inventory records, coordinates with internal departments to meet delivery schedules, and ensures compliance with shipping standards. This role directly supports production efficiency and customer satisfaction by ensuring materials and products are handled with accuracy, care, and timeliness. Essential Functions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. Receive and verify incoming shipments by checking contents against packing slips and purchase orders Document discrepancies, damages, or shortages and communicate issues to appropriate personnel Prepare and package outgoing shipments accurately, ensuring proper labeling and documentation Operate electric and manual pallet jacks to safely move inventory throughout the facility Use bar code scanners to track inventory movement and maintain real-time records in the inventory system Maintain clean and organized shipping and receiving areas to support workplace safety and efficiency Work closely with production, purchasing, and customer service departments to coordinate shipping and receiving schedules Assist with cycle counts and physical inventory as needed Ensure compliance with all internal procedures and external shipping regulations Identify opportunities for process improvements within the shipping and receiving function Competencies Strong attention to detail and accuracy Basic computer literacy and ability to learn inventory systems Effective organizational and time management skills Ability to prioritize and man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ment Proficient use of bar code scanning and labeling equipment Safe operation of pallet jacks and general warehouse equipment Clear and professional communication skills Teamwork and collaboration across departments Problem-solving skills and initiative in addressing inventory or shipment issues Supervisory Responsibility This position has no supervisory responsibilities. Work Environment This job operates in a warehouse/manufacturing floor environment. The role frequently requires standing for long periods, exposure to moving mechanical parts, and occasional work outdoors or in variable weather conditions when loading and unloading shipments. Physical Demands The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. This role requires frequent standing, walking, bending, lifting (up to 50 pounds), and operating warehouse equipment. Manual dexterity is needed for scanning and labeling shipments. Position Type/Expected Hours of Work This is a full-time position. Days and hours of work are Monday through Friday, 7:00 a.m. to 3:30 p.m., with overtime as required to meet operational needs. Travel No regular travel is expected for this position. Minimum Qualifications High school diploma or equivalent. Proven experience in shipping and receiving or warehouse operations. How much does a shipping and receiving coordinator earn in East Lansing, MI?

The average shipping and receiving coordinator in East Lansing, MI earns between $26,000 and $39,000 annually. This compares to the national average shipping and receiving coordinator range of $26,000 to $39,000.
